Coming to Rand Paul's back yard, we have Bobby Petrino coaching Western Kentucky. That's an interesting drop from coaching Arkansas this time a year ago to coaching a club fresh out of I-AA and heading to its first bowl game.
Petrino came first to national attention at Louisville, so this revisits those old haunts, just a couple of hours down I-65 in Bowling Green. Before we go getting the Scarlet Letter out for Petrino, recall another guy in Louisville who got caught with his pants down-Rick Pitino. Pitino lived to tell the tail after a crazy stretch where the other woman tried to blackmail him.
Instead of canning him, the Cardinal brass opted to stick with him; recruits might best ignore any advice on the exotic and erotic uses of restaurant tables, but they still seem to prize his basketball insight. As we go to press, Louisville is 8-1 and 6th ranked, in the hunt to compete for both a Big East title and a national title.
The Hilltoppers might be well-served to keep Petrino well away from the volleyball team and double-check any female staff he might hire, but he's got enough of a football mind to have Arkansas a game away from a national title slot and to have been hired by Atlanta to scheme for Michael Vick before Vick's life went to the dogs. He's slumming a bit coaching in the Sun Belt, but WKU managed to beat UK this year in football; slightly better recruiting and coaching might make that a regular occurrence.
